Here's one that has been plaquing me intermittently, after the g3 has awoken from sleep mode, it will not allow shift-select (shift-click) of multiple items. I can still drag-select, but not shift select. Hitting the shift key after clicking on an item also brings up a transparent box with a sound icon in it. This turns the volume off, which then must be reset from the menu bar. The only way to get back to normal is a cold restart. Shutting down and allowing the hard drive to spin to a stop, anything less (Restart) and it's back to the no-shift-select and sound problem. I'm running OS 10.2.1 on a beige mt, with 640mb and a G4 zif Sonnet Encore cpu. Still have the original 6gig hard drive, with both OS 10 and classic on the single partition.
